Too much zinc: Symptoms, causes, and treatments

Witryna13 mar 2024 · Too much zinc in your system can have adverse health effects, including digestive disorders, mineral imbalances, loss of sense of smell or irreversible damage to your nervous system. WitrynaExcess zinc can interfere with the absorption of iron and copper. High doses can also cause nausea and even vomiting. Therefore it is important not to take supplemental zinc unless it is known that the diet is low in foods containing zinc or a …

WitrynaZinc is an essential trace element commonly found in red meat, poultry, and fish. It is necessary in small amounts for human health, growth, and sense of taste. Witryna13 cze 2024 · With the ability to act like a mild astringent, zinc oxide can help keep harmful bacteria from causing infections of the skin and act as a natural skin-drying agent. Traditional uses of zinc oxide products include treating wounds following surgery and applying salves inside the mouth to treat ulcers or sores.
